ABELAM ORNAMENT, MAPRIK HILLS, KALABUA AREA
Vegetable fibers, cowries, pig tusks
H. 30 cm
Framed under glass (28 x 40 cm)
Provenance :
Laurent Dodier Gallery (France)
Beautiful kara-ut ornament, anthropomorphic representation made of vegetal vibes, shells, and pig teeth. These ornaments were worn in combat by Ulupu warriors, clamped between their teeth, which made them virtually invulnerable, preventing evil spirits from penetrating them.
